The Ruoff Music Center, owned and operated by Live Nation Entertainment, is Indiana's premier amphitheatre nestled on 228 acres of land in Noblesville, IN. For over 30 years, the venue has hosted a wide variety of leading popular artists ranging from Frank Sinatra, Coldplay, Metallica, Imagine Dragons, Bob Seger and countless others since it opened in 1989, including the recent appearances Chris Stapleton, Kid Rock, Jason Aldean and many more.
